SDCC ’09: “Kick-Ass” panel

Posted by Eugene Wong On July - 27 - 2009

Director Matthew Vaughn was present with comic book writers Mark Millar and John Romita Jr., screenwriter Jane Goldman, as well as stars Christopher Mintz-Plasse (McLovin), Chloe Moretz, and Clark Duke.  While the film is still in the process of finding distribution, lots of footage was shown.

In the first clip, which is a trailer, we saw a man with metallic wings strapped to his back as he dives headfirst off a building, but fails to pull up as he crashes devastingly hard onto a car below.  Main character, Dave Lizewski is then at a diner talking to 2 of his friends about the possibility of whether any geek out there has ever considered becoming a real-life superhero.  There is then footage of Red Mist jumping off a waste bin in an alleyway, spraining his ankle, as he meets with Dave as well as some graphic action scenes with Hit Girl and Red Mist battling off thugs in a corridor.

The next clip shows Dave in his regular clothes being threatened away by two street punks.  He heads around the corner and returns in his turquoise costume, holding 2 long bars, and wacking the 2 punks until he suddenly gets knifed in the stomache.  The 2 punks then run off as he limps off, hand over the wound.

In the third clip, which Vaughn mentioned would be quite controversial, was of Nicolas Cage and Chloe Moretz in an empty stadium.  Moretz has a bulletproof vest strapped to her chest, as Cage pulls out a handgun and fires a bullet at her, launching her far across the ground.  Cage examines the bullet caught in the vest, and tells her that they’re giving it a second go.   Cage, once again, shoots her in the chest.

In the final clip, we see Dave in his costume walking into a beat-up apartment where a group of built, African-American gangsters are playing the Xbox 360.  The leader of the gang refuses to leave a friend of Dave’s alone, which is why Dave has dressed up in costume to confront him.  After a few hopeless attempts at battering the gangsters with his sticks, Hit Girl, wearing a mask and cape, slices and dices through with a double-sided ax staff, dismembering limbs and stabbing some of the assailants.  Pretty gruesome indeed.
